Folk Music Instruments

Folk music instruments are traditional musical tools used in various cultures around the world to create folk music. These instruments are often handmade and passed down through generations, featuring unique designs and materials specific to different regions. Common folk music instruments include the guitar, banjo, fiddle, accordion, harmonica, mandolin, and various percussion instruments like drums, tambourines, and maracas. Each instrument contributes to the distinctive sound and style of folk music, reflecting the cultural heritage and history of the people who play them.
